test(realtime): update guardrail tests for broadened audio transcription check and add integration tests

Update existing tests to reflect that pre_call guardrails now correctly trigger the audio/VAD session.update injection. Add integration test file for live OpenAI realtime guardrail testing.

"""
Integration tests for RealTimeStreaming guardrails against a live OpenAI backend.
These tests require OPENAI_API_KEY and are skipped if not set.
They verify end-to-end that:
1. A text message blocked by a guardrail error event sent to client, NO AI response.
2. A voice transcript blocked by a guardrail error event sent, response.create NOT sent.
3. A clean text message passes through and triggers a real OpenAI response.
Run with:
poetry run pytest tests/test_litellm/litellm_core_utils/test_realtime_guardrails_openai.py -v -s
"""
